Exploring Cape May’s Victorian Charm

Cape May is known for its stunning Victorian buildings that line the streets. It’s not just about the pretty houses, though. You can shop at local boutiques or eat at cozy cafes. Whether you walk along Washington Street Mall or see the Cape May Lighthouse, you’ll see a mix of history and modern vibes.

Beach Days at Sandy Hook and Ocean City

Sandy Hook and Ocean City are perfect for beach lovers and families. Sandy Hook has untouched nature, while Ocean City has a classic boardwalk. Both spots are great for beach days with lifeguarded areas and lots of amenities. Bring a picnic, relax by the water, or try out water activities for a day of fun at the Jersey Shore.

Vibrant Asbury Park Scene

Asbury Park is a place full of life and culture. It’s known for its music, art, and unique shops. You can visit the famous Stone Pony, see live shows, or just enjoy the lively nightlife. Asbury Park is a top spot for experiencing Coastal New Jersey’s spirit.

Fresh Seafood at The Lobster House

The Lobster House in Cape May offers a unique dining experience with some of the freshest seafood around. It’s known for its local seafood, with a menu full of lobster, crab, and daily catches. The view by the water makes it a top spot for seafood lovers.

Farm-to-Table Dining at Beach Plum Farm

Beach Plum Farm is perfect for those who love wholesome food. It focuses on farm-to-table dining, using ingredients from its own farm. You can enjoy fresh produce, meats, and baked goods. Its commitment to sustainability and quality makes it a key spot for food lovers.

Parking and Transportation Options

Knowing about parking at Jersey Shore is key for a worry-free trip. Here are some top choices:

Parking Option Description Cost
Beach Access Lots Close to the beach for easy access $5 – $20 (varies by location)
Street Parking Available spots with meters $1 – $3 per hour
Private Lots More expensive but secure and handy $15 – $30
